목차
- Python 설치/버전확인
- Python 실행 방법1 - 파일 생성해 호출
- Python 실행 방법2 - 명령모드 (=커맨드모드) 이용
Python 설치/버전확인
1.
많은 PC와 Mac에는 이미 Python이 설치되어 있음.
1-1.
설치 안 되어 있는 경우 아래 좌표에서 다운로드.
https://www.python.org/downloads/
※ 설치할 때, Add Python 3.x to PATH 부분 반드시 체크 !!
PS.
설치할 때 체크하는 걸 까먹으신 분은 아래 방법으로 수동 체크.
내컴퓨터 > 마우스오른쪽 > 속성 > 고급시스템설정 > 고급 탭 > 환경변수 > 시스템 변수 영역에서 path 선택 > 편집 > 새로만들기 > 아래 코드 추가. (※ 빨간색 부분은 본인 사정에 맞게 적당히 수정.)
C:\Users\사용자명\AppData\Local\Programs\Python\Python39\
> 확인 > 확인.
※ cmd창 새로 띄운 후 python 입력 후 Enter쳐서 잘 되는지 확인.
참고: https://youtu.be/V38uZEimeck
1-3.
파이썬 모드 빠져나오기
Ctrl + Z 누른 후, Enter.
또는,
exit() 입력 후, Enter키.
2-1.
내 Windows PC에 Python 설치되어 있는지 확인하려면,
윈도우키 + R키 눌러 실행창 띄운 후
> cmd 입력 후 확인
> python --version입력 후 엔터키.
2-2.
Linux 또는 Mac에 Python이 설치되어 있는지 확인하려면,
Linux 명령모드나 Mac 터미널 모드에서 다음 명령어 입력.
python --version
PS1. Python 설치법
https://homzzang.com/b/mv-141 (윈도우)
https://homzzang.com/b/mv-142 (맥)
PS2. 우분투 서버에 Python 설치하는 법
우분투 서버 경우, apt 패키지 매니저로 Python 설치 가능함.
다음은 최신 버전과 특정 버전의 Python을 설치하는 방법임.
■ 최신 Python 버전 설치:
1. 패키지 목록 업데이트:
2. Python 3 및 pip3 설치:
- sudo apt install python3
- sudo apt install python3-pip
3. 설치된 Python 버전 확인
- python --version (또는, python3 --version)
■ 특정 Python 버전 설치 (예) Python 3.8 경우
1. deadsnakes 리포지터리 추가:
- sudo add-apt-repository ppa:deadsnakes/ppa
- sudo apt update
2. Python 3.8 설치:
- sudo apt install python3.8
3. Python 3.8의 pip 설치:
- sudo apt install python3.8-distutils
- wget https://bootstrap.pypa.io/get-pip.py
- sudo python3.8 get-pip.py
4. 설치된 Python 버전 확인
python3.8 --version (또는, python3 --version)
Python 실행 방법1 - 파일 생성해 호출
1.
Python은 해석된 프로그래밍 언어라서,
텍스트편집기에서 파이썬 (.py) 파일 생성 후, python 명령어로 불러와 실행 가능.
(예) python homzzang.py
2.
homzzang.py 파일 내용 (리눅스 vi에디터 사용법)
print("Homzzang.com")
※ 앞으로 예제는 모두 이 방법으로 직접 확인 바람. !!
Python 실행 방법2 - 명령모드 (=커맨드모드) 이용
※ 적은 양의 코드 경우, Python 명령모드에서 실행 가능.
[Python 명령모드 시작]
Windows, Mac , Linux 명령창에서 아래 명령어 입력.
방법1. python 입력 후 Enter키.
방법2. py 입력 후, Enter키. (※ 안 되기도 함.)
[Python 명령모드 종료]
방법1 : exit() 입력 후, Enter키.
방법2 : Ctrl + Z 누른 후, Enter키. ★
최신댓글